Tilman Fertitita adds Mitchell's Restaurants to his restaurant empire
SEAFOODNEWS.COM [Nation's Restaurant News] By Jonathan Maze - November 18, 2014 -
Ruth’s Hospitality Group Inc. has reached an agreement to sell its Mitchell’s restaurants to Landry’s Inc. for $10 million, significantly less than the $92 million Ruth’s paid for the concept, Winter Park, Fla.
The deal includes 18 Mitchell’s Fish Market locations and three Cameron’s Steakhouse units. The sale is expected to close within 75 days, and enables Ruth’s to concentrate on one concept, Ruth’s Chris Steak House. In addition to the sale, Ruth’s said it plans to repurchase as much as $50 million in company stock.
The sale adds another seafood concept to Houston-based Landry’s portfolio. Its brands include Landry’s Seafood, Bubba Gump Shrimp Co., The Oceanaire and McCormick & Schmick’s, among others.
